Cute Summer Cocktail Dresses in Black
You can never go wrong wearing black even in the summer, and this pretty lace shift dress proves this point. The peek a book lace lightens the intensity of a dark color in summer while still giving you a chic, slimming look. This would be great for a formal cocktail event or evening wedding. Summer Evening Cocktail Dresses for a Formal Reunion
Many schools, family, and work reunions are casual, but the odd time you get a dressy one. If you have a special reunion coming up that is being held at a hotel or fancy hall and the invitation calls for formal attire, then you need a cocktail dress.
This stunning blue lace shift dress is summery, classy, and figure-flattering. For events like these, you really need to keep it elegant. This dress, with its clean lines, does just that, yet it is anything but boring. It’s also a dress you can easily wear again, anytime.
Pair the blue with black in the fall for a charity party. Wear it with silver at Christmas for your Holiday party. This color and style work year-round. More dresses here:
